fbpx

Frontend Ontwikkeling: Het Visuele Hart van Webdesign

02/07/2023

In de fascinerende wereld van webontwikkeling zijn er twee hoofdgebieden: frontend en backend.

Terwijl backend zich richt op servers, databases en applicatielogica, is frontend het gebied dat de meeste gebruikers zien, voelen en mee interactie aangaan.

Frontend ontwikkeling is het creëren van die visuele en interactieve ervaring.

Laten we eens duiken in deze boeiende discipline en haar symbiotische relatie met webdesign.

Wat is Frontend Ontwikkeling?

Frontend ontwikkeling, vaak aangeduid als “client-side” ontwikkeling, omvat alles wat een gebruiker direct ziet en mee interactie heeft op een website.

Het gaat om het omzetten van webdesign naar een functionele, interactieve website.

De belangrijkste technologieën die in frontend ontwikkeling worden gebruikt, zijn HTML (voor structurering), CSS (voor vormgeving) en JavaScript (voor interactiviteit).

Kernaspecten van Frontend Ontwikkeling:

  1. Responsiviteit: Frontend ontwikkeling zorgt ervoor dat websites er goed uitzien en functioneren op alle apparaten en schermgroottes, van desktops tot smartphones.
  2. Interactiviteit: Functies zoals knoppen, sliders, pop-ups en overgangen worden gecreëerd door frontend ontwikkelaars om een interactieve gebruikerservaring te bieden.
  3. Prestatie: Hoewel dit zowel een frontend als backend zorg is, moet de frontend geoptimaliseerd zijn voor snelheid en efficiëntie, zodat pagina’s snel laden en soepel functioneren.

Relatie tussen Frontend Ontwikkeling en Webdesign:

  1. Visuele Realisatie: Een webdesigner creëert doorgaans een mock-up of prototype van hoe een website eruit moet zien. De frontend ontwikkelaar vertaalt dit ontwerp vervolgens naar een functionele website met behulp van code. Zij zorgen ervoor dat kleuren, typografie, afbeeldingen en lay-out overeenkomen met het oorspronkelijke ontwerp.
  2. Bruikbaarheid en Gebruikerservaring (UX): Goed webdesign houdt rekening met gebruikerservaring, maar het is de taak van de frontend ontwikkelaar om die ervaring tot leven te brengen. Zij implementeren navigatie, interacties en feedback die het voor gebruikers gemakkelijk maken om door de website te navigeren.
  3. Innovatie en Trends: Terwijl webdesigners op de hoogte blijven van de nieuwste designtrends, moeten frontend ontwikkelaars zich bewust zijn van de nieuwste technologieën en technieken in hun vakgebied. Dit kan gaan om nieuwe animatietechnieken, optimalisatiemethoden of ondersteuning voor de nieuwste browserfuncties.
  4. Feedback en Iteratie: In de ontwikkelingsfase kunnen er onverwachte uitdagingen of beperkingen naar voren komen. Er is voortdurende communicatie nodig tussen designers en frontend ontwikkelaars om tot de beste oplossingen te komen en het oorspronkelijke visioen zo getrouw mogelijk te realiseren.
  5. Tools en Technologieën: Veel moderne webdesigns maken gebruik van tools zoals Figma, Adobe XD of Sketch voor het ontwerpen van interfaces. Frontend ontwikkelaars gebruiken vaak aanvullende tools en frameworks, zoals React, Vue of Angular, om het design tot leven te brengen.

Conclusie

Frontend ontwikkeling is de kunst en wetenschap van het omzetten van prachtige webdesigns in functionele, gebruiksvriendelijke websites en webapplicaties.

Het is een continu spel van balanceren tussen esthetiek, functionaliteit, prestaties en gebruiksvriendelijkheid.

In de nauw verweven werelden van webdesign en frontend ontwikkeling komt creativiteit samen met technologie om de digitale ervaringen te creëren die we elke dag online beleven.

Wil je meer bijleren over website-termen? Ontdek de belangrijkste website-gerelateerde termen op onze overzichtspagina.

Samen je project bespreken? Steeds Vrijblijvend.
 

Gerelateerde artikelen